Then, the lights went out. And it was time. Trivium came out with thunderous applause. Thudding guitars and pounding vocals moved the entire venue. People screamed, fought, fainted and bled for more. They played the best I've ever heard them play, and one of the greatest setlists I've had the pleasure of viewing.
The setlist was as follows.
Kirisute Gomen
Becoming The Dragon
Insurrection
A Gunshot To The Head of Trepidation
Like Light To The Flies
Into The Mouth Of Hell We March
Down From The Sky
Rain
Pull Harder On The Strings Of Your Martyr
